グーグルは、マイクロソフトのGitHub CopilotやアマゾンのCodeWhispererに対抗するため、コード生成とデバッグ機能を導入し、Bard AIと呼ばれる生成型AIを強化した。これらの機能強化は、開発プロセスを高度化することで、プログラマーがプラットフォームの利点を最大限に活用できるようにすることを目的としています。
Google ResearchのグループプロダクトマネージャーであるPaige Bailey氏は、ブログ記事で今回の開発について詳述しています。この投稿では、Bard AIがコード生成、デバッグ、コード説明など、プログラミングやソフトウェア開発のタスクを支援する能力を強調しています。Bard AIは現在、C++、Go、Java、JavaScript、Python、TypeScriptなど、20以上のプログラミング言語をサポートしています。さらに、この生成AIは、開発者がGoogle Sheets用の関数を書くのを助けることができるようになりました。
Bard AIは、単にコードを生成するだけでなく、コードスニペットの理解も支援します。この機能は、新しいプログラミング言語を学ぶ開発者にとって、特定のコードブロックの出力をより理解しやすくすることで有利に働きます。専門家は、生成AIを<a href=https://appmaster.io>AppMaster.io のようなlow-code やno-code プラットフォームに組み込むことで、新しいプログラミング言語を迅速かつ効率的に理解する開発者の能力を大幅に強化できると予測しています。
Googleは、Bard AIがコードのデバッグを支援するだけでなく、生成されたコードスニペットの品質も分析できると主張しています。これにより、開発者は問題のあるコードのトラブルシューティングをより効果的にBard AIに依頼することができます。
さらに、Bard AIは、AIコーディングアシスタントをめぐる集団訴訟に直面したMicrosoftのGitHub Copilotとは異なり、広範囲に引用したオープンソースプロジェクトを良心的にクレジットしています。
なお、Googleは、Bard AIはまだ実験的なものであり、信頼性を保ちつつも、時として誤解を招くような誤った情報を生み出す可能性があることを強調しています。したがって、開発者は、Bard AIに依存する前に、Bard AIの応答や生成されたコードのテストとレビューに警戒を怠らない必要があります。
Microsoft、Amazon、Googleのような大手技術企業が生成AIの分野で覇権を争う中、PythonコードをGoogle Colabにエクスポートする機能を含むBard AIの継続的な機能強化は、重要な時期に来ています。GitHub CopilotとAmazon CodeWhispererは、コード生成機能を早くリリースすることで、早い段階で優位性を確保したようです。
GitHub Copilotの次のバージョン、Copilot XはOpenAIのGPT-3エンジンを搭載し、より高度な生成AIベースの機能を誇ると予想され、この新興分野の競争はさらに激化している。
ジェネレーティブAIの分野が継続的に進歩する中、AppMaster.ioのno-code エンジンのようなプラットフォームは、ウェブ、モバイル、バックエンドアプリケーションを迅速かつコスト効率よく開発するための強力なツールの有望な選択肢を提供します。したがって、これらのジェネレーティブAI機能をlow-code やno-code プラットフォームと統合することで、さまざまなスキルレベルのユーザーにとって、生産性の向上と効率的な開発への道が開かれます。